Thirteen Colonies Governments
Proprietary Colonies:
Granted by the Crown to be owned by a person or family to govern as they wanted
Maryland, Delaware, Pennsylvania
They were Given more liberties than other colonies because the proprietor could make their own laws and assign officials
Chartered Colonies:
Connecticut, Massachusetts, and Rhode Island
Self governed
Granted to the colonists, and charters between the British king and American Colonists as written Contracts
Joint Stock Companies
Royal Colonies:
Main function to benefit the crown
Rules By King
NY, VA, Carolinas, Georgia, New Hampshire, NJ
